JV: Hamilton mistakes make Max deserved leader

Jacques Villeneuve believes Max Verstappen deserves to be P1 in the standings after the 'huge mistakes' from Lewis Hamilton. Verstappen took the lead of the Drivers' Championship with victory in Monaco, and looked set to extend it with back-to-back wins before a late tyre blowout in Baku. In the end though he did not lose any ground to Hamilton, with the Briton going off at Turn 1 at the race restart. That dropped the Mercedes driver out of the points, and ensured that Verstappen kept his four-point buffer heading into the French Grand Prix.
